Petar Trbojević (born 9 September 1973 in
Niš,
Serbia,
SFR Yugoslavia) is a retired
Serbian water polo player who played on the bronze medal squad of
FR Yugoslavia at the
2000 Summer Olympics and the silver medal squad of
Serbia and Montenegro at the
2004 Summer Olympics.
